Как я могу ускорить локальную разработку PHP? - PullRequest
0 голосов
/ 14 июля 2020

Последние пару лет я столкнулся с проблемой медленной локальной разработки. Под медленным я имею в виду напишите код, обновите sh страницу и подождите 5-30 секунд, чтобы получить ответ. Все, что меньше пары секунд, в моей книге нормально. Медленные результаты возникают, когда я работаю с приложениями на основе Magento или Laravel.

На протяжении многих лет я пытался выделить что-то для ускорения разработки:

  • переключение с WAMP - > uniserver -> некоторые другие -> Laragon
  • Очистите или измените файл хоста
  • Различные IDE
  • Игнорировать папки разработки / apache / mysql процессы с помощью virusscanner
  • несколько руководств для ускорения

В настоящее время я разрабатываю приложение Laravel Nova, и загрузка некоторых экранов занимает около 20-30 секунд (с Xdebug ). Это настоящая боль!

Моя установка:

  • Core I5-3570K
  • 16 ГБ ОЗУ
  • Samsung SSD 860
  • Windows 10 / по умолчанию windows virusscanner

Файл хостов содержимого:

127.0.0.1       localhost
#::1            localhost

Мои вопросы

И что я могу сделать? Есть ли более быстрый способ разработки или мне следует покупать новое оборудование? Быстрее ли разработка на виртуальной машине или, возможно, в WSL 2?

1 Ответ

0 голосов
/ 14 июля 2020

Прежде чем тратить деньги на новое оборудование, я бы посоветовал вам попробовать развиваться на Linux. Если вы хотите сохранить установку Windows, вы также можете выполнить двойную загрузку. Я всегда считал, что быстрее развить PHP на Linux.

...